The Miraculous Birth of Jesus
The miraculous birth of Jesus, also known as the Nativity, is a central event in Christian belief and is described in the New Testament of the Bible, particularly in the Gospels of Matthew and Luke. Here’s a summary of the story:
Announcement to Mary
According to the Gospel of Luke, the angel Gabriel appeared to Mary, a young virgin in Nazareth, announcing that she would conceive a child by the Holy Spirit. Gabriel assured her that this child would be the Son of God and instructed her to name him Jesus.
Joseph's Reaction
Mary was betrothed to Joseph, a carpenter, and upon hearing of Mary's pregnancy, Joseph initially planned to quietly divorce her. However, an angel appeared to Joseph in a dream, reassuring him that Mary's pregnancy was a result of the Holy Spirit and urging him to take Mary as his wife.
Journey to Bethlehem
A decree from the Roman Emperor Augustus required everyone to return to their ancestral towns for a census. Because Joseph was descended from King David, he traveled with Mary to Bethlehem, David’s birthplace.
Birth in Bethlehem
Upon arriving in Bethlehem, Mary and Joseph found no place to stay because the inns were full. They were eventually offered shelter in a stable or cave where Mary gave birth to Jesus. This humble setting is significant as it fulfills prophecies that the Messiah would be born in Bethlehem and would come from humble beginnings.
Visit of the Shepherds
On the night of Jesus’ birth, angels appeared to shepherds in the fields nearby, announcing the birth of the Savior in Bethlehem. The shepherds hurried to find the baby Jesus, and upon seeing him, they spread the word about this miraculous event.
Visit of the Magi
According to the Gospel of Matthew, magi (wise men or astrologers) from the East saw a star that they interpreted as a sign of the birth of a king. They traveled to Bethlehem to worship Jesus, bringing gifts of gold, frankincense, and myrrh.
Theological Significance
The birth of Jesus is considered a fulfillment of Old Testament prophecies and marks the incarnation of God as a human being. Christians believe that Jesus’ birth heralds a new era of salvation and reconciliation between humanity and God.
The Nativity story is celebrated annually by Christians around the world during the Christmas season, commemorating the birth of Jesus Christ, whose life and teachings are central to the Christian faith.
